Closed petition Prevent products not made from 95% apple juice being sold as cider
Closed on
The Traditional Cider industry in the UK is being taken over by low ABV "fruit wines" or rather “alcopops” masquerading as “Cider”. We believe this must be stopped.
Companies selling “fruit wines” should not be allowed to use the word "Cider" on the label or in advertising.
Bring into law that the only drinks that are allowed to use the term Cider for sale in the UK should be made from 95% apple juice.
According to Notice 162 from HMRC, adding certain flavours or colours means a product is a “Made-Wine”, therefore should not be allowed to use the term "Cider".
Cider is made from Apples. We believe the general public are being deceived.
